diff --git a/crons_jobs b/crons_jobs index 9482117..15d0cd0 100644 --- a/crons_jobs +++ b/crons_jobs @@ -1,2 +1,2 @@ # Exécute la tâche cron toutes les heures -*/5 * * * * /app/python manage.py runcrons > /var/logs/runcrons.logs +*/5 * * * * python /app/manage.py runcrons > /var/log/runcrons.logs diff --git a/mycaldav/cron.py b/mycaldav/cron.py index ba71a20..84b3988 100644 --- a/mycaldav/cron.py +++ b/mycaldav/cron.py @@ -8,7 +8,7 @@ class InitTaskSync(CronJobBase): RUN_EVERY_MIN = 1 schedule = Schedule(run_every_mins=RUN_EVERY_MIN,) - code = 'mycaldav.init_sync_task' # Un code unique pour votre tâche cron + code = 'reskreen.init_sync_task' # Un code unique pour votre tâche cron def do(self): django.setup() diff --git a/mycaldav/models.py b/mycaldav/models.py index d6d1abf..ea1a425 100644 --- a/mycaldav/models.py +++ b/mycaldav/models.py @@ -47,7 +47,8 @@ class caldav_sync_manager(models.Model): today = datetime.now() o_caldav_sync_management = caldav_sync_manager.objects.filter(dtDate=today.date()) if not o_caldav_sync_management.exists(): - self.copy_caldav_data() + self.copy_caldav_data() + print(f"synced events") else: print("pas de copy, sync déjà fait") @@ -69,6 +70,7 @@ class caldav_sync_manager(models.Model): sabre_data = o_url.read() events = recurring_ical_events.of(Calendar.from_ical(sabre_data)).at((seeked_date.year,seeked_date.month,seeked_date.day)) + #print(f"events:{events}") for event in events: